Tacita Dean and Sō Percussion Opening Reception
What: Berlin-based British visual artist Tacita Dean pays tribute to choreographer Merce Cunningham in her 16mm film; Brooklyn-based ensemble Sō Percussion plays works inspired by the music of Steve Reich and Cunningham’s partner, composer John Cage.
Why: Wrap your mind around Dean’s progressive exhibit.
When: Sat. Artist reception, 6-8 p.m.; performance, 6:30 p.m.
Where: The Fabric Workshop and Museum, 1214 Arch St. (215-561-8888).

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ater
What: Catch the powerful troupe on tour under new artistic director Robert Battle with four pieces from its repertoire.
Why: “Revelations” lives up to its name.
When: Tonight, 7:30 p.m.; Fri., 8 p.m.
Where: Merriam Theater, 250 S. Broad St. Tickets ($39-$75) at 215-893-1999 or kimmelcenter.org.
